Officine Universelle Buly Order Management Specialist
Officine Universelle Buly, a distinguished entity within the LVMH group since 2021, is renowned for its unparalleled elegance and commitment to French beauty excellence. With a storied history dating back to 1803, the brand epitomizes the grandeur of 19th-century master perfumer boutiques, seamlessly blending tradition with local cultural influences across its global locations in France, Germany, Japan, and South Korea.
- Oversee the complete administrative and logistical order cycle, including order entry, preparation, and shipment coordination with the warehouse and external partners.
- Draft and manage export documentation, ensuring compliance with customs formalities as necessary.
- Execute client invoicing and payment tracking.
- Update purchase orders in alignment with the brand's pricing policy.
- Support product launches by managing the placement of new items and dispatching trade marketing tools.
- Monitor stock levels and the flow of new products to prevent shortages.
- Coordinate product distribution in collaboration with the warehouse and market needs.
- Provide quality customer service support alongside the commercial team using various channels and tools.
- Handle customer inquiries and complaints, offering initial resolution to disputes.
- Maintain ERP data and databases, including client profiles, commercial terms, and pricing imports.
- Conduct transportation tenders for sales (air, road, sea) and serve as the primary contact for the transport provider portfolio.
